With the continuous development of my country's edible fungus industry, a large amount of fungus chaff has accumulated, which not only pollutes the surrounding water and soil, but also seriously interferes with the healthy operation of the edible fungus industry.
[0004] At present, some researchers have carried out research on the use of fungus chaff to produce feed and fertilizer, but there is no report on the study of using fungus chaff as a raw material and mixing rice husks to prepare biological deodorization fillers

Embodiment Construction

[0022] The main structure of the bio-deodorization tower filled with bacteria chaff provided by the present invention is: an air pump connected to the inlet valve of the reactor through a pipeline; a porous plate is arranged at the lower part of the deodorization tower, and a layer of geotextile is laid on the top of the porous plate , the geotextile is filled with fungus chaff filler; a spray device is installed above the filler, which is connected to the spray tank through a water pump; the treated odor is directly discharged through the outlet valve of the reactor.

Abstract

The invention provides a mushroom bran packing biological deodorizing tower, which mainly comprises: a multi-pore plate mounted inside, wherein the mushroom bran packing is filled above the multi-pore hole, and a spraying device is arranged above the mushroom bran packing; a gas inlet arranged at the position at the side of the deodorizing tower and placed below the multi-pore plate; a gas outlet arranged at the position at the side of the deodorizing tower and placed above the spraying device; and a draining port provided at the bottom of the deodorizing tower. Compared with existing deodorizing packing, the mushroom bran packing used in the deodorizing tower provided by the invention has a wide and cheap resource, and is simple to process, as well as reducing the cost; the mushroom bran packing used in the invention has the characteristics of loose texture, and difficulty in compacting. By using the deodorizing tower, more than 85% H2S and 90%NH3 can be removed within 12 hours, thus, the deodorizing tower can be widely applied to process waste gas in composting plants and refuse processing plants.

Description

technical field [0001] The invention belongs to the technical field of waste treatment, and in particular relates to a biological deodorization tower using fungus chaff as a raw material and rice husk as a conditioning agent. Background technique [0002] Odor pollution has caused great harm to the ecological environment and human health, and has received extensive attention worldwide. Traditional treatment techniques are mainly physical and chemical methods, and biological methods have gradually become one of the main methods for purifying odorous substances. Biological method is the process of using microorganisms to degrade or convert malodorous substances into odorless or low-odor substances. Compared with physical and chemical treatment methods, biological deodorization requires almost no addition of chemical agents, and because it operates at normal temperature and pressure, the waste of energy is relatively low, and no secondary pollution occurs.
